摘要(中) 中界層(Intermediate and Descending Layer, IDL)是存在於F層底部之一薄層狀結構,其形成機制主要與E-F層間電子谷中的南北向中性風風切有關。中界層在形成後會緩慢地向下往E層移動,其移動特性與大氣潮汐變化有關。本論文利用台灣地區之電離層探測儀,探討其上空中界層特性與大氣潮汐於太陽週期間的變化。經由統計分析1989-2000年間的觀測資料,得知中界層發生機率與太陽活動呈現負相關。潮汐週期於夏、秋、及冬季時不受太陽週期影響,於春季時則與太陽活動有關。最後,濃度於太陽週期間之分布趨勢與太陽活動呈現正相關。
